Print Dekew 3 is a light, very narrow, medium contrast, upright, short x-height font.

A slim, hand-drawn print with a predominantly monoline feel and gentle contrast from natural pen pressure. Strokes are clean but slightly irregular, with rounded turns, occasional looped ascenders/descenders, and softly tapered terminals that keep the texture lively. Proportions are tall and narrow, with open counters and simple, uncluttered forms; spacing and widths vary slightly from letter to letter, reinforcing the handwritten rhythm while remaining legible in words and sentences.
Works well for short to medium-length text where a friendly, informal voice is needed—greeting cards, invitations, personal branding, craft and boutique packaging, classroom materials, and social graphics. It is particularly effective in headlines, callouts, and captions that benefit from a human touch and a light visual footprint.
The tone is lighthearted and approachable, like neat handwriting in a notebook. Its looping strokes and narrow, bouncy proportions give it a whimsical, personable character without becoming messy or overly decorative.
Designed to capture the charm of tidy, hand-printed lettering with subtle quirks and a consistent rhythm. The narrow build and restrained stroke weight aim to keep text readable while still conveying an unmistakably handwritten presence.
Uppercase forms stay relatively simple and upright, while the lowercase introduces more personality through tall ascenders and occasional looped constructions (notably in letters like b, f, g, j, and y). Numerals share the same airy, hand-rendered logic, with rounded shapes and modest baseline irregularity that reads as intentional and casual.
